THE CORAL GABLES MUSEUM CORP, founded in 2003, is a community nonprofit in the Arts, Culture & Humanities sector that reported $1.2M in total revenue in fiscal year 2022. Revenue surged 21%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Net assets of $2.4M represent 25 months of operating reserves.

Mission

THE MUSEUM'S MISSION IS TO CELEBRATE, INVESTIGATE AND EXPLORE THE CIVIC ARTS OF ARCHITECTURE AND URBAN ENVIRONMENTAL DESIGN, INCLUDING FOSTERING AN APPRECIATION FOR THE HISTORY, VISION, AND CULTURAL LANDSCAPE OF CORAL GABLES; PROMOTING BEAUTY AND PLANNING AS WELL AS HISTORIC AND ENVIRONMENTAL PRESERVATION FOR A BROAD AUDIENCE, INCLUDING CHILDREN, FAMILIES, AND COMMUNITY MEMBERS, AS WELL AS LOCAL, REGIONAL, NATIONAL AND INTERNATIONAL VISITORS. THE MUSEUM OPTIMIZES ITS MISSION BY CULTIVATING EFFECTIVE PARTNERSHIPS, AND PROVIDING PROGRAMMING THAT INCLUDES EXHIBITIONS, COLLECTIONS, EDUCATIONAL OFFERINGS, LECTURES, TOURS, PUBLICATIONS AND SPECIAL EVENTS. THE MUSEUM IS A TRUE PUBLIC/PRIVATE PARTNERSHIP BETWEEN THE CITY OF CORAL GABLES AND THE CORAL GABLES MUSEUM CORP., A PRIVATE, NOT-FOR-PROFIT 501(C)(3) CORPORATION OPERATING AS AN EDUCATIONAL CULTURAL INSTITUTION WITHIN A CITY OWNED FACILITY. THE MUSEUM RAISES ITS OWN OPERATING BUDGET TO FUND THE EXHIBTIONS AND EDUCATIONAL PROGRAMS.
